With an expected very few days left in Area 10 for Kings l decided to go there even though l have a bunch of work to do at home. After all there are higher priorities. Mike Duncan joined me to fish the outgoing tide, we hit the north end by the piling marker and in three passes l caught two Kings and a silver. One
King was 12#, both wilds. All hit a Gibbs Herring Aid at 64' down in 100' of water. After the bite dropped off we moved south to Jefferson Head. Mike promptly put on a green spackle back hoochie with a strip of herring, behind an all yellow flasher. Yep, that's right. Within 3 minutes he had a hit and put a 8.5# in the boat. We kept going out towards mid channel, then decided why not go back to where we caught the King. Yep, within 5 minutes Mike had a keeper silver. So after a few minutes, back we went to our starting point again, thanks to GPS tracking. Mike had another hit and he generously handed me his pole, it was a 12.5# keeper. All fish were around 65' down in 110' of water. We decided was time to head home as the bite ended. We figure we caught the three fish in a little over 30 minutes, the best 30 minutes of the year!!! Later today the game Dept. decided Saturday will be the last day for King fishing in Area 10. This report, l hope will be helpful, at least for one more day. Can't catch em unless you try.
